The Expression And Function Of CREPT In Oral Squamous Cell Carcinoma

Objective : To detect the expression of CREPT (Cell-cycle related and expression-elevated protein in tumor) in OSCC ( Oral squamous cell carcinoma,OSCC ) tissues and normal tissues, and to analyse the effect and clinical significance of CREPT in OSCC. To study the role of CREPT in squamous cell carcinoma cell lines by transfecting SCC25 and CAL27 cell lines with CREPT shRNA. By tumorigenesis assay, to study the change of tumor growth in nude mice which injected CAL27 cells transfected with lentivirus vector carrying CREPT shRNA.It provides new clues and research targets on exploring the pathogenesis, prognosis and treatment of OSCC.Methods : Quantitative PCR, Western blot assay and immunohistochemistry were applied to detect the expression of CREPT in OSCC cell lines,OSCC tissues and normal tissues. We established cell lines named SCC25con, SCC25shCREPT,CAL27con and CAL27shCREPT by lentivirus delivering specific shRNA of CREPT to knocking down the expression of CREPT. To verify the functions of CREPT in SCC25 and CAL27 cells,we have used cell proliferation, colony formation, apoptosis,cell migration and xenograft implantation experiments.Results :Part ?: The expression of CREPT in OSCC tumor tissues1?Detection of SCC25 and CAL27 cell lines showed the high expression of CREPT's gene and protein, which was similar with the expression of MGC803. 2?In the OSCC tumor tissues, the expression of CREPT was ranging negative to strongly positive; In the normal oral mucosa tissues,the expression of CREPT was ranging negative to positive;There had significant difference between the tumor group and the normal group;The clinical statistical results showed that the positive expression of CREPT was significantly correlated with tumor size and lymph node metastasis. 3?Detection of fresh OSCC tissue showed that the expression of CREPT in tumor tissues was higher than that of in normal tissues. 4?In the OSCC,the CREPT genes might be the potential target for the gene therapy .Part ?: The effects of CREPT on the biological behavior of OSCC cell line in vitro1.Downregulation of CREPT expression could inhibit the proliferation of SCC25 and CAL27 cells; 2?Downregulation of CREPT expression could inhibit the colony formation of SCC25 and CAL27 cells; 3?Downregulation of CREPT expression could inhibit the migration ability of SCC25 and CAL27 cells; 4?Downregulation of CREPT expression could increase the level of apoptosis in SCC25 and CAL27 cells; 5?Downregulation of CREPT expression could reduce the expression of cyclin D1, c-Myc in SCC25 and CAL27 cells.Part ?: The effects of CREPT on the biological behavior of OSCC cell lines in vivo1?CAL27 mouse xenograft model confirmed that down-regulation of CREPT decreased the tumor growth in vivo, but increased the survival ratio of hosts.2?CAL27 mouse xenograft model confirmed that down-regulation of CREPT reduced the expression of CREPT?cyclin D1 and c-Myc .Conclusion : 1?The expression of CREPT is increased in tumor tissue, which is significantly correlated with tumor size and lymph node metastasis of OSCC.2?Downregulation of CREPT expression could inhibit the proliferation and migration ability while increase the apoptosis ability of SCC25 and CAL27 cells.Downregulation of CREPT expression could reduce the expression of cyclin D1and c-Myc of SCC25 and CAL27 cells.3?CAL27 mouse xenograft model confirmed that down-regulation of CREPT decreased the tumor growth in vivo and reduced the expression of CREPT?cyclin D1 and c-Myc .
